ABB Launches Cybersecure Gas Chromatograph to Transform Industrial Process Analytics

According to ABB, the GCP100 is the first gas chromatograph to feature built‑in cybersecurity and integrated Wi‑Fi. Global technology company ABB has launched the GCP100 gas chromatograph, setting a new benchmark in cybersecurity and real‑time analysis of complex gas mixtures across the natural gas, biogas, oil, and petrochemical industries. GE Shipping to buy energy efficient vessel

Great Eastern Shipping Company (GE Shipping), which has a fleet size of 33 vessels, plans to add fuel efficient tankers with new eco design features that would be compliant with Energy Efficiency Design Index requirements.
